
Kullu, located in Himachal Pradesh, is a district famous for its natural beauty, adventure tourism, and vibrant festivals. Often referred to as the "Valley of Gods," Kullu is renowned for its picturesque landscapes, with snow-capped peaks, lush valleys, and rivers. The district is popular among adventure enthusiasts for trekking, rafting, and paragliding. Kullu is also known for the Kullu Dussehra, an annual festival that attracts tourists and pilgrims from across India and abroad, with grand processions and religious celebrations. Agriculture, including apple orchards, is a key economic activity, and the region is known for its handicrafts, including woolen garments and shawls. Kullu's tranquil environment, rich culture, and adventure tourism make it a favorite destination for travelers seeking natural beauty and spiritual experiences.
